WEBMay 9, 2024 · In a mixing bowl whisk together the flour, baking soda, cornstarch and salt until well combined. In a stand mixer fitted with paddle attachment, cream the cooled room temperature butter with the Nutella, light brown and granulated sugars until well combined. This takes about 3 - 4 minutes on medium speed.
WEBApr 22, 2013 · In the bowl of an electric mixer, combine the sugars and the brown butter. Mix on medium speed until well blended and smooth. Blend in the egg and egg yolk, vanilla and Greek yogurt, scraping down the bowl as needed. With the mixer on low speed, blend in the dry ingredients just until incorporated. Fold in the chocolate chips.
